Can anyone tell me if i can run a 9800 gtx ddr2 1gb card on a dell dimension e520
specs are
-intel pentium D 2.66 gh.
-650 watt power supply with 20+4main connector 6 pin pci express and a 1*6+2 pin pci express sli ready
-4gb ram ddr2
is this the one or is there a better one i need to know thanks
 
Solution
I just watched my Dell e510 bite the dust a year ago, and I'm fairly sure you're limited to the Pentium 4 and Pentium D processors. Don't go trying to buy a new motherboard, either, because if the e510 and e520 cases are the same, it's BTX form factor, which is basically proprietary. You'd need a single-slot card for that case, too.

A 9800GTX would definitely be bottlenecked by a Pentium D. You're basically looking at a whole new system if you want to effectively use a 9800GTX, if my memory of my past experiences serves me right...
